Plagne, Switzerland - Religion

Religion

From the 2000 census, 55 or 14.0% were Roman Catholic, while 270 or 68.7% belonged to the Swiss Reformed Church. Of the rest of the population, there were 10 individuals (or about 2.54% of the population) who belonged to another Christian church. There was 1 individual who was Islamic. 54 (or about 13.74% of the population) belonged to no church, are agnostic or atheist, and 8 individuals (or about 2.04% of the population) did not answer the question.
